Car keys have come a long way in the last few years. The days of $10 mechanical keys you can purchase from the local hardware store are long gone. Modern automobiles are fitted with advanced computer technology, which requires chip-integrated key fobs which must be programmed by either an automotive locksmith or a dealer/mechanic. These keys are available in a variety of costs, but they can be quite expensive.

A mobile locksmith can replace a standard key or even a fob at a fraction of the cost of the dealership. The cost of a key depends on the type of key, whether you require a spare and other aspects, such as the model and make of your vehicle.

Sometimes, keys for cars are able to snap off the ignition lock or door due to natural wear or a sudden wrong turn. This is a regular situation, and it's crucial to contact a locksmith mobile immediately. They usually can get the key out in less than 30 minutes.

A mobile locksmith can also de-ice the doors and locks on your car. This is particularly important in cold weather, when moisture trapped in your locks can cause your locks to freeze, preventing you from turning the key.

Do not try to remove the key by yourself if it has broken off. It could damage the lock and even make it impossible to open. A mobile locksmith will come with a specific toolkit to take out the broken key. The kit comes with an extractor tool for keys and tiny pliers-like tools that grasp both sides of a thin part of the broken key.

Car key duplication is a different service provided by the majority of auto locksmiths. It is done with an electronic keyfob with the transponder inside. The chip transmits an alarm to the ignition when you insert the key. It signals that you have a valid key, and will let the vehicle emergency locksmith car start.

A transponder key is a good way to protect your car from theft since it's very difficult for anyone who does not have the code to duplicate the signal and drive the vehicle. If they do, the vehicle will still be able to detect it and won't start.

Auto locksmiths can assist you in this process by programming your transponder key on the spot. They have all the tools needed to complete this and can complete it on any kind of vehicle.
